Default Audio/Video Difference between LOTR Theatrical & Extended

Is there any difference in auidio and video quality between the theatrical and extended editions?
Since the movies are on two discs, there must be less compression artifacts right?
What about the audio? Is the discrete 6.1 better than the 5.1 ES Matrix?

Extended versions are far superior, especially for Fellowship of the Ring, aside from some controversy about green tint/color grading/brightness. I suspect you won't even notice, so I'd say sell the theatricals off and buy the extendeds as soon as you are able.

Anyway back to your question, the biggest difference is the Exented Edition of Fellowship as it had a brand new master made and is far superior to the theatrical version BD.

I have watched both cuts of all three films as I found the theatricals for $4 each at Blockbuster and I couldn't tell a difference in audio. There is however a noticeable difference in PQ as the extended versions have much better fine detail and color saturation.
